The Way Of  Salvation

“And it came to pass, as we went to prayer, a certain damsel possessed with a spirit of divination met us, which brought her masters much gain by soothsaying: The same followed Paul and us, and cried, saying, These men are the servants of the most high God, which shew unto us the way of salvation”

Acts 16:16-17

The Lord has given me many opportunities to preach and minister to many folks at nursing homes.  One particular woman stands out.  This lady could not speak, but she was able to understand what was being said to her and could communicate with a nod of her head.  She was a true joy to be around.  I would stop by and take a message to her and her dear friend who also was a resident at the nursing home.  One early Sunday afternoon after I had preached that morning the three of us were gathering for our time together when I asked her if she would  like to know how she could be saved and she nodded her head yes.  I took her through the scriptures pausing from time to time to ask her if she understood and she would nod her head Yes. 

When I had finished with God’s plan of salvation, I asked her if she would like to put her faith in Jesus Christ as her Saviour and she quickly nodded her head yes.  Her friend began to cry tears of utter joy and I fought back my own tears.  I told her that I was going to lead her in a prayer and for her to communicate from her heart to God the best way that could that she wanted to be saved (“FOR WHOSOEVER SHALL CALL UPON THE NAME OF THE LORD SHALL BE SAVED” Romans 10:13.)  With our heads bowed I led that dear lady in a prayer that she communicated to God with her heart and that day in that nursing home “The way of Salvation” was taken.  There was a celebration in heaven that day for the saving of my dear friend’s soul. I will never forget as I was shutting the door behind me, the sweet sound that came from that room; it was a high pitch sound that she let out, it had halleluiah written all over it.  

The lost world needs to know the way of salvation and as believers we know the way.  Let’s be ready, willing and sensitive to the prompting of the Holy Spirit towards the lost souls that God brings across our paths today.
